The court rescinded a prior order and approved selling a 1994 Bomag to the City of Mart, agreed to draft a surplus‑property policy for future transfers and named Suzanne Demmer as point of contact for the 2025 North and East Texas judges and commissioners association conference hosted in McLennan County.

McLennan County Commissioners Court on Jan. 7 approved rescinding a prior order and authorized sale of a 1994 Bomag roller to the City of Mart. The court discussed the machine’s age and condition — noting potential repair costs — and several court members urged development of a consistent surplus‑property policy to guide transfers to cities and nonprofits.
